Summary: exciting Skye¿s Legacy tale
Comment: With the death in 1650 of James Leslie, the Duke of Glenkirk, his wife Jasmine leaves Scotland because she can no longer live at the family estate amidst the memories. Before leaving for England, Jasmine tells her son, the new duke Patrick, that he needs a wife and heirs. Reluctantly and feeling alone, Patrick agrees, but is not sure where to find an appropriate spouse especially since he has isolated himself at Glenkirk from the royal, parliamentary, and Cromwell problems gripping England and Scotland.
While hunting, Patrick notices run down Brae castle where the sole occupant Flanna Brodie shoots an arrow at him. He captures her and returns her to her father. He offers to buy Brae Castle, but instead her father offers Flanna in marriage as his price. Needing a bride and wanting the land, Patrick accepts and they wed that night. They make love and go back to Glenkirk to live. Over the next few weeks they begin to fall in love. However, Flanna needs to help Charles II regain the throne while Patrick believes that Leslies die when they help Stuarts. In spite of their love, can their relationship survive this deep schism?
JUST BEYOND TOMORROW is an exciting Skye's Legacy tale starring a son of DARLING JASMINE. Flanna is an intrepid heroine trapped between her love for her spouse and her loyalty to her king. Though there are character inconsistencies especially with the portrayal of Patrick, the story line is fun for fans of the series and seventeenth century Scottish tales as Bertrice Small's latest novel continues the legend.

Summary: The same old problem...
Comment: This isn't a terrible book, as romance novels go. There certainly have been a lot of worse ones (check out late 1970's ones in a used bookstore for a chuckle.) But it has the same problem that Bertrice Small's books have suffered from for a good decade now-- it simply can't even begin to measure up to her magnificent classics like "Unconquered" and "Skye O'Malley." The plot is flat and insipid, and so are the characters. Patrick Leslie really never seems to have any distinguishing characteristics. Flanna quickly loses any spark she had. The plot consists of them going through the motions and is extremely predictable (you KNOW they'll fall in love, you KNOW they'll have the classic misunderstandings, etc.) Small seems so bored with the whole thing that she doesn't even bother with any sexual tension! (Come on, she's been writing since the late 70's! She knows perfectly well that by having the characters get into bed within hours of meeting, the author has thrown away a great chance to develop things.) There are romance writers (Amanda Quick and Johanna Lindsey spring to mind) who use a lot of cliches, but still manage to develop interesting stories. Small is not one of them. If all Bertrice is going to do from now on is churn out one boring book after another, I wish she'd stop writing
